The efforts and aim of promoting unity among all whether among churches (e.g. denominations, etc.) or world religions and belief A product of political correctness (do not do or say anything that offends anyone) About tolerance The Darkness Around Us Ecumenism

4 The Darkness Around Us Ecumenism
Some things to understand: God desires unity (John 17:20-21, Ephesians 4:1-3, Philippians 2:1-2, etc.) We ought to strive to get along with others (Romans 12:17-18, 15:2) The Darkness Around Us Ecumenism

5 The darkness of ecumenism
It is a work of Satan It promotes ignorance – accuracy in understanding not important, even detrimental It promotes immorality and selfishness – man can come to God on his own terms It promotes compromise Distorts Biblical love It can promote intolerance of those who do not conform The Darkness Around Us Ecumenism

What about tolerance? Tolerance is defined as the ability or willingness to put up with, without interference, an existing behavior or attitude, even if we do not agree with or like it Today, the demand is not tolerance but acceptance and approval as if it is not wrong The Darkness Around Us TOLERANCE
